Optimization of the wound scratch assay to detect changes in murine mesenchymal stromal cell migration after damage by soluble cigarette smoke extract

N Cormier, A Yeo, E Fiorentino, J Paxson - JoVE (Journal of Visualized …, 2015 - jove.com
Cell migration is vital to many physiological and pathological processes including tissue
development, repair, and regeneration, cancer metastasis, and inflammatory responses.
Given the current interest in the role of mesenchymal stromal cells in mediating tissue repair,
we are interested in quantifying the migratory capacity of these cells, and understanding
how migratory capacity may be altered after damage. Optimization of a rigorously
